As for gold and silver, I discount gold as a means of exchange when currency has lost value. How do I pay for that $10 loaf of bread the OP speaks
of, with a one ounce gold coin or bar, valued now at $1,200? How do I get change? For emergency exchange, here in the US, you would do well with the
pre-1965 US issued Dimes, Quarters and Halves or one ounce silver rounds/bars. The $10 loaf of bread could be purchased with 2 silver quarters and 2
silver dimes (with silver priced at $18 per ounce, as it is now).
